4. What factors affect the diffusion rate in solid metal crystals? (2 points)

Solution

The factors that affect the diffusion rate in solid metal crystals are:

1. The type of diffusion: Interstitial diffusion or substitutional diffusion affects the diffusion rate. Smaller atoms diffuse interstitially as against the bigger ones which diffuse substitutionally.

2. The temperature at which diffusion takes place: As the temperature increases, the diffusion increases because more thermal energy is available. Also more vacancies are present at higher temperatures.

3. The type of crystal structure: Depending on whether the crystal structure is FCC, BCC or simple cube, the diffusion rate varies. In BCC iron, carbon diffuses more rapidly than in FCC due to lower packing fraction in BCC (more space for diffusion).

4. The type of imperfections in the diffusion region: More open structures allow for more rapid diffusion. Also diffusion rate is more along the grain boundary than in the matrix. More are the defects, more is the diffusion rate.

5. The concentration of diffusing species: More is the concentration of diffusing atoms; more is the diffusion rate due to more participation of atoms in diffusing into vacancies.
